LITTLE ROCK, Ark., April 26, 2011 /PRNewswire/ -- Addressing the Annual Meeting of the National Petroleum Energy Credit Association in San Diego on April 18th, J. French Hill, CEO of Delta Trust & Bank stated, "Federal regulatory costs are depleting the 'animal spirits' of American business." &#
